24 namespace {
25   // We must normalize our path pairs that we store because if we don't then
26   // things won't always work. We found a case where if we did:
27   // (lldb) settings set target.source-map . /tmp
28   // We would store a path pairs of "." and "/tmp" as raw strings. If the debug
29   // info contains "./foo/bar.c", the path will get normalized to "foo/bar.c".
30   // When PathMappingList::RemapPath() is called, it expects the path to start
31   // with the raw path pair, which doesn't work anymore because the paths have
32   // been normalized when the debug info was loaded. So we need to store
33   // nomalized path pairs to ensure things match up.
NormalizePath(llvm::StringRef path)34 std::string NormalizePath(llvm::StringRef path) {
35   // If we use "path" to construct a FileSpec, it will normalize the path for
36   // us. We then grab the string.
37   return FileSpec(path).GetPath();
38 }
39 }

RemapPath(llvm::StringRef mapping_path,bool only_if_exists) const197 std::optional<FileSpec> PathMappingList::RemapPath(llvm::StringRef mapping_path,
198                                                    bool only_if_exists) const {
199   std::lock_guard<std::recursive_mutex> lock(m_mutex);
200   if (m_pairs.empty() || mapping_path.empty())
201     return {};
202   LazyBool path_is_relative = eLazyBoolCalculate;
203 
204   for (const auto &it : m_pairs) {
205     llvm::StringRef prefix = it.first.GetStringRef();
206     // We create a copy of mapping_path because StringRef::consume_from
207     // effectively modifies the instance itself.
208     llvm::StringRef path = mapping_path;
209     if (!path.consume_front(prefix)) {
210       // Relative paths won't have a leading "./" in them unless "." is the
211       // only thing in the relative path so we need to work around "."
212       // carefully.
213       if (prefix != ".")
214         continue;
215       // We need to figure out if the "path" argument is relative. If it is,
216       // then we should remap, else skip this entry.
217       if (path_is_relative == eLazyBoolCalculate) {
218         path_is_relative =
219             FileSpec(path).IsRelative() ? eLazyBoolYes : eLazyBoolNo;
220       }
221       if (!path_is_relative)
222         continue;
223     }
224     FileSpec remapped(it.second.GetStringRef());
225     auto orig_style = FileSpec::GuessPathStyle(prefix).value_or(
226         llvm::sys::path::Style::native);
227     AppendPathComponents(remapped, path, orig_style);
228     if (!only_if_exists || FileSystem::Instance().Exists(remapped))
229       return remapped;
230   }
231   return {};
232 }
